Types of Green Caterpillars: Unusual Facts About The Creatures

Types of Green Caterpillars with Identification Guide and Pictures

In one’s life, we’ve probably come across all kinds of caterpillars and have probably handled a few as well. But, hang on, how much do we know about these creatures? They have only job which is to eat as much as they can, their body mass can increase as much as 1000 times or even …

